[Pulp-dev] Pulp CI meeting minutes - June 10th
Mike DePaulo
mikedep333 at redhat.com
Wed Jun 10 15:03:51 UTC 2020
June 10, 2020
-
CI status check
-
Created pulpbot account on docker hub
-
https://hub.docker.com/u/pulpbot
-
Pulp-oci-images build/publish PR
-
https://github.com/pulp/pulp-oci-images/pull/5
-
Close to being done. Working on shared action to share build steps.
-
Pulp-oci-images dep versioning
https://github.com/pulp/pulp-oci-images/pull/12/
-
Change ARG to include operator as well (eg ARG
PULPCORE_VERSION=”==3.4.1”)
-
Default to blank for all args so we use latest version/unpinned
-
Dkliban to file task to implement ^
-
Base url for fixtures container is hardcoded
https://pulp.plan.io/issues/6943
-
Causes pulp-fixtures to be incorrectly pointed at localhost:8000
-
Run sed at container startup to inject hostname into files
-
AI: daviddavis to follow up
-
Unified release pipeline
-
PyPI mirror container - https://pulp.plan.io/issues/6953
-
Need to create a “packaging” or “release” repository as described in
the Ideas section here: https://hackmd.io/z8HZw9oyQ7-MAV6W5lse4g
-
Pulpcore-packaging repository
-
Dkliban to file task to create pulpcore-packaging and 3.4 branch
with submodules
-
Dkliban to add a task to create CI for pulpcore-packaging that
pulls down the PyPI mirror container, starts it, builds pulpcore and
pulp_file, uploads both to the mirror, runs installer, and
runs tests to
verify install was successful.
-
Dkliban to file Epic for the unified release pipeline and relate
all issues to it
-
Should the master branch try to test all the master branches of
pulpcore, pulp_file, certguard, and pulp_installer? Will it
fail too often?
-
Database migration tests
-
https://hackmd.io/IwhWRn6OS9ekKJNfQrGYFw
-
Daviddavis to schedule a dedicated meeting to discuss during week of
June 22
-
Free operator ebook:
-
https://www.redhat.com/cms/managed-files/cl-oreilly-kubernetes-operators-ebook-f21452-202001-en_2.pdf
-
RH-internal Operator workshop: https://forms.gle/AoaZB4o4eTm6Sk5LA
--
Mike DePaulo
He / Him / His
Service Reliability Engineer, Pulp
Red Hat <https://www.redhat.com/>
IM: mikedep333
GPG: 51745404
<https://www.redhat.com/>
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://listman.redhat.com/archives/pulp-dev/attachments/20200610/7c4b6525/attachment.htm>
More information about the Pulp-dev
mailing list